Brand name: Jevtana TM
Active ingredients: cabazitaxel
What it is used for
Jevtana in combination with prednisone or prednisolone is indicated for the treatment of patients with metastatic castration resistant prostate cancer previously treated with a docetaxel containing regimen.
How to take it
This medicine is a pack that contains more than one part.
Part 1: Diluent, not applicable
Clear, colourless solution
The way to take this medicine is: Intravenous. This medicine or fluids is given through a needle or tube (catheter) inserted into a vein.
Part 2: Injection, concentrated
Clear oily yellow to brownish yellow solution
The way to take this medicine is: Intravenous. This medicine or fluids is given through a needle or tube (catheter) inserted into a vein.

Storage instructions
- Store below 30 degrees Celsius
- Do not Refrigerate
- Shelf lifetime is 3 Years.
